Statutory Instruments
1996 No. 2972

PATENTS
The Patents (Fees) Rules 1996

Made
26th November 1996

Laid before Parliament
28th November 1996

Coming into force
1st January 1997

The Secretary of State, in exercise of the powers conferred upon him by section 123(1), (2) and (3) of, and paragraph 14 of Schedule 4 to, the Patents Act 1977(1), of the power conferred upon him by the Department of Trade and Industry (Fees) Order 1988(2), and of all other powers enabling him in that behalf, after consultation with the Council on Tribunals pursuant to section 8(1) of the Tribunals and Inquiries Act 1992(3) and with the consent of the Treasury pursuant to subsection (4) of the said section 123, hereby makes the following Rules: —

1.—(1) These Rules may be cited as the Patents (Fees)Rules 1996 and shall come into force on 1st January 1997.

(2) The Patents (Fees) Rules 1995(4) are hereby revoked.

2.  These Rules shall be construed as one with the Patents Rules 1995(5) and, to the extent that they continue to apply in relation to existing patents and existing applications, with the Patents Rules 1968(6).

3.  The fees to be paid in respect of any matters arising under the Patents Act 1977 or arising under the Patents Act 1949(7) shall be those specified in Parts A and B of the Schedule to these Rules; and in any case where a form specified in Part A or Part B of the Schedule as the corresponding form in relation to any matter is required by the Patents Rules 1995 or, as the case may be, the Patents Rules 1968 to be used, that form shall be accompanied by the fee, if any, specified in respect of that matter or, where payment may be made within a prescribed period of time after the form has been filed, the fee so specified shall be paid within that period.

Explanatory Note

(This note is not part of the Rules)
These Rules revoke and replace the Patents (Fees) Rules 1995 (S.I. 1995/2164). The fees remain unchanged except that the fee payable for a substantive examination (Form 10/77) is reduced from £130 to £70.
